In the United States, the Department of Transportation (DOT) sets regulations that protect passengers when flights are delayed or canceled. If your flight from CVG is delayed or canceled, you may be entitled to compensation, depending on the circumstances. Airlines are required to inform you of your rights and options, including whether you can receive a refund or be rebooked on another flight.

For significant delays, airlines typically offer accommodations such as meals, hotel stays, or rebooking options. However, the level of compensation can vary depending on the airline's policies, the reason for the delay, and the duration of the disruption. Always keep your boarding pass and any communication from the airline, as these may be necessary for filing a claim.

If your flight is delayed or canceled due to circumstances within the airline's control, such as maintenance issues, you’re more likely to qualify for compensation. However, if the delay is caused by weather or other extraordinary circumstances, compensation may not be provided. Understanding these distinctions is crucial for navigating your rights effectively.

Although outside the EU, you may have rights under EC 261/2004 if you flew with an EU-based airline.

Compensation Amounts for Anderson Rgnl (AND), United States Flights

Compensation amounts you can claim under EC 261/2004 based on flight distance and delay duration:

Flight Distance Delay Duration Compensation Amount
Up to 1500 km3+ hour delay250 €
1500-3500 km3+ hour delay400 €
Over 3500 km4+ hour delay600 €
